中文摘要:
      花生和坚果是全球各种美食中不可或缺的一部分, 但它们却是最常见的食物致敏原之一, 过敏反应 从轻微的症状(如荨麻疹和腹痛)到严重的过敏反应(如呼吸困难、血压突然下降和意识丧失)。花生和坚果过敏 的患病率在全世界范围内以惊人的速度增长, 成为一个重大的公共卫生问题。花生和坚果的过敏问题需要采 取多学科方法来解决, 需要持续研究免疫机制、制定预防策略以及改进食品加工工艺。本文概述了花生和坚 果中的主要致敏原, 以及其引发的复杂免疫反应, 探讨了检测和治疗花生和坚果过敏方面取得的进展, 以及 旨在降低过敏风险的食品加工和标签实践的不断发展。本文旨在为花生和坚果过敏患者以及食品加工行业提 供借鉴, 为花生和坚果过敏的预防和诊断提供参考。
英文摘要:
      Arachis hypogaea and tree nuts are indispensable components of various cuisines worldwide, yet they are among the most common food allergens. Allergic reactions range from mild symptoms such as urticaria and abdominal pain to severe allergic responses including respiratory distress, sudden blood pressure drop, and loss of consciousness. The prevalence of Arachis hypogaea and nut allergies is increasing at an alarming rate globally, becoming a significant public health concern. Addressing the allergy issues associated with Arachis hypogaea and tree nuts requires a multidisciplinary approach, involving ongoing research into immune mechanisms, development of prevention strategies, and improvement in food processing techniques. This paper provided an overview of the main allergens in Arachis hypogaea and tree nuts and the complex immune reactions they trigger. It explored advances in the detection and treatment of Arachis hypogaea and tree nut allergies, as well as the continual development of food processing and labeling practices aimed at reducing allergy risks. This article aimed to serve as a reference for individuals with Arachis hypogaea and tree nut allergies and the food processing industry, contributing to the prevention and diagnosis of these allergies.
